#505457 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#505457 is composed of 31.4% red, 32.9%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8% cyan, 3.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 205.7 degrees, a saturation of 4.2% and a lightness of 32.7%. #505457 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0a8ae with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#505457 color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#505457 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#505457 has RGB values of R:80, G:84,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5264471.
